Purple includes a prosperous and intriguing historical past that dates again thousands of many years. In historic situations, the colour purple was exceptionally unusual and high-priced to supply, making it a image of prosperity and royalty. The Phoenicians had been the very first to create purple dye within the mucus of sea snails, a course of action that was labor-intense and time-consuming. This produced purple cloth unbelievably useful and only accessible to your elite. In reality, in historic Rome, only the emperor was permitted to don a purple toga, and any person else caught carrying the color might be set to Loss of life. This Affiliation with royalty and energy ongoing during record, with purple getting the colour of choice for monarchs and rulers. It was not till the nineteenth century that artificial dyes had been established, producing purple additional accessible to the final population.

The heritage of purple is also deeply intertwined with religion and spirituality. In several cultures, purple is connected with spirituality and enlightenment. In Christianity, purple is the colour of Lent and Arrival, symbolizing penance and preparation. In Hinduism, purple is linked to the crown chakra, symbolizing knowledge and spiritual growth. The color's abundant record and cultural significance have created it a timeless image of luxurious, energy, and spirituality.

Exciting Details About Purple


- The term "purple" originates from the Aged English phrase "purpul," which was derived from the Latin phrase "purpura," meaning "purple fish."
- In historical Rome, just the emperor was allowed to have on purple apparel.
- The first synthetic dye for purple was established in 1856 by 18-calendar year-previous William Henry Perkin.
- The colour purple is often connected to royalty as a consequence of its rarity and cost in historical situations.
- Purple is usually Utilized in advertising to evoke thoughts of luxurious and sophistication.
- The city of Tyre in Phoenicia was noted for its production of purple dye from sea snails.
- In Japan, purple is usually connected to prosperity and place.
- The Purple Heart medal is awarded by The usa military for acts of bravery or sacrifice.
- The primary recorded usage of the colour "purple" as a word in English was in 975 AD.
- The color purple is usually connected to creative imagination and individuality.
